Cooking Tri-Tip Steak to Perfection: A Comprehensive Guide

Tri-tip steak, a triangular cut of beef taken from the bottom sirloin, has gained popularity in recent years due to its rich flavor and tender texture. However, cooking tri-tip steak can be a bit tricky, as it requires a specific technique to achieve the perfect level of doneness. One of the most common questions asked by steak enthusiasts is, “How long does it take to cook tri-tip steak?” In this article, we will delve into the world of tri-tip steak cooking, exploring the factors that affect cooking time, the different cooking methods, and providing tips and tricks for achieving a perfectly cooked tri-tip steak.

Understanding Tri-Tip Steak

Before we dive into the cooking time, it’s essential to understand the characteristics of tri-tip steak. Tri-tip steak is a lean cut of beef, which means it has less marbling (fat) than other cuts. This leanness makes it more prone to drying out if overcooked. Additionally, tri-tip steak has a unique texture, with a coarse grain that can make it more challenging to cook evenly.

Factors Affecting Cooking Time

The cooking time for tri-tip steak depends on several factors, including the thickness of the steak, the desired level of doneness, and the cooking method. Thickness is a crucial factor, as a thicker steak will take longer to cook than a thinner one. The desired level of doneness is also essential, as cooking times will vary depending on whether you prefer your steak rare, medium-rare, medium, or well-done.

Cooking Methods

There are several cooking methods that can be used to cook tri-tip steak, including grilling, pan-searing, oven broiling, and slow cooking. Each method has its own unique characteristics and cooking times. For example, grilling is a high-heat method that can sear the steak quickly, but may require more attention to prevent overcooking. On the other hand, slow cooking is a low-and-slow method that can result in a tender and flavorful steak, but may take several hours to cook.

Cooking Times for Tri-Tip Steak

Now that we’ve discussed the factors that affect cooking time, let’s take a look at some general cooking times for tri-tip steak. Keep in mind that these times are approximate and may vary depending on your specific situation.

For a 1-2 pound tri-tip steak, cooked to medium-rare, you can expect the following cooking times:
– Grilling: 5-7 minutes per side
– Pan-searing: 3-5 minutes per side
– Oven broiling: 10-12 minutes per side
– Slow cooking: 2-3 hours

For a 2-3 pound tri-tip steak, cooked to medium, you can expect the following cooking times:
– Grilling: 7-10 minutes per side
– Pan-searing: 5-7 minutes per side
– Oven broiling: 12-15 minutes per side
– Slow cooking: 3-4 hours

Tips and Tricks for Cooking Tri-Tip Steak

To achieve a perfectly cooked tri-tip steak, it’s essential to follow some basic tips and tricks. Bring the steak to room temperature before cooking to ensure even cooking.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ature of the steak, especially when cooking to a specific level of doneness. Finally, let the steak rest for 10-15 minutes before slicing to allow the juices to redistribute.

Cooking to the Right Temperature

Cooking tri-tip steak to the right temperature is crucial to achieving the perfect level of doneness. The internal temperature of the steak should be:
– Rare: 130-135°F (54-57°C)
– Medium-rare: 135-140°F (57-60°C)
– Medium: 140-145°F (60-63°C)
– Medium-well: 145-150°F (63-66°C)
– Well-done: 150-155°F (66-68°C)

What is Tri-Tip Steak and Where Does it Come From?

Tri-tip steak is a type of beef steak that comes from the bottom sirloin subprimal cut. It is a triangular cut of meat, typically weighing between 1.5 to 2.5 pounds, and is known for its rich flavor and tender texture. The tri-tip steak is cut from the bottom sirloin, which is located near the rear of the cow, and is a popular choice for grilling and pan-frying due to its unique shape and size.

The origin of the tri-tip steak can be traced back to the Santa Maria Valley in California, where it was first popularized in the 1950s. The steak gained popularity due to its affordability, flavor, and tenderness, and soon became a staple in many California restaurants and backyards. Today, tri-tip steak is enjoyed not only in the United States but also around the world, and is often served at barbecues, picnics, and other outdoor gatherings. Its rich flavor and tender texture make it a favorite among steak lovers, and its relatively low price point makes it an accessible option for those looking to try a new type of steak.

How Do I Choose the Perfect Tri-Tip Steak for Cooking?

When choosing a tri-tip steak, there are several factors to consider in order to ensure that you get the best possible cut of meat. First, look for a steak that is evenly colored and has a good balance of marbling, which is the amount of fat that is dispersed throughout the meat. A good tri-tip steak should have a moderate amount of marbling, as this will help to keep the meat moist and flavorful during cooking. You should also consider the thickness of the steak, as a thicker steak will be more tender and easier to cook evenly.

In addition to the visual characteristics of the steak, it’s also important to consider the grade and origin of the meat. Look for a steak that is labeled as “USDA Choice” or “USDA Prime”, as these grades indicate that the meat has been raised and processed to high standards. You may also want to consider purchasing a tri-tip steak from a local butcher or farm, as these steaks are often raised and processed with more care and attention to detail. By taking the time to choose a high-quality tri-tip steak, you can ensure that your cooking experience is a success and that your steak turns out tender, flavorful, and delicious.

What is the Best Way to Season a Tri-Tip Steak Before Cooking?

Seasoning a tri-tip steak before cooking is an important step in bringing out the natural flavors of the meat. There are many different ways to season a tri-tip steak, but one of the most popular methods is to use a dry rub made from a combination of spices, herbs, and other ingredients. A dry rub can be applied to the steak up to 24 hours before cooking, and allows the flavors to penetrate deep into the meat. Some popular ingredients to include in a dry rub for tri-tip steak include gar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.

When applying a dry rub to a tri-tip steak, be sure to coat the meat evenly and massage the seasonings into the meat to ensure that they adhere. You can also add a bit of oil to the steak to help the seasonings stick and to add moisture to the meat. In addition to a dry rub, you can also season a tri-tip steak with a marinade, which is a liquid mixture of spices, acids, and oils that helps to tenderize and flavor the meat. A marinade can be applied to the steak for several hours or overnight, and can help to add depth and complexity to the flavor of the meat.

How Do I Cook a Tri-Tip Steak to the Perfect Level of Doneness?

Cooking a tri-tip steak to the perfect level of doneness requires a combination of proper technique and attention to temperature. The ideal temperature for cooking a tri-tip steak will depend on the level of doneness that you prefer, with rare steak cooking to an internal temperature of 130-135°F, medium-rare cooking to 135-140°F, and medium cooking to 140-145°F. To cook a tri-tip steak, preheat your grill or grill pan to high heat, and season the steak with your desired seasonings.

Once the grill is hot, add the steak and sear for 3-4 minutes per side, or until a nice crust forms on the meat. After searing the steak, reduce the heat to medium-low and continue cooking to your desired level of doneness.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ature of the steak, and remove it from the heat once it reaches your desired temperature. Let the steak rest for 5-10 minutes before slicing and serving, as this will help the juices to redistribute and the meat to retain its tenderness. By following these steps and paying attention to temperature, you can cook a tri-tip steak to the perfect level of doneness every time.

Can I Cook a Tri-Tip Steak in the Oven Instead of on the Grill?

Yes, you can cook a tri-tip steak in the oven instead of on the grill. In fact, cooking a tri-tip steak in the oven can be a great way to achieve a tender and flavorful piece of meat, especially during the winter months when grilling may not be possible. To cook a tri-tip steak in the oven, preheat your oven to 400°F, and season the steak with your desired seasonings. Place the steak on a broiler pan or a rimmed baking sheet, and put it in the oven.

Cook the steak for 15-20 minutes per pound, or until it reaches your desired level of doneness.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ature of the steak, and remove it from the oven once it reaches your desired temperature. Let the steak rest for 5-10 minutes before slicing and serving, as this will help the juices to redistribute and the meat to retain its tenderness.
